    Did back, bi's, and abs today. 1 and a half scoops of C4 pre and ON BCAA's during (ON's BCAA's definitely don't taste as good as Xtend...I got spoiled on that junk!)

    wide grip pullups: 4 sets of 10 super slow
    hammer strength "V" grip pull-downs: 2 sets of 10 @ 315, 2 sets of 6 @ 365
    wide grip rows (never done these before, but I decided to replace the "V" grip attachment with the wide-grip lat-pulldown attachment): 3 sets of 10 @ 165
    preacher curls: 1 set of 10 @ 75 lbs, 1 set of 6 @ 85 lbs, 1 set of 4 @ 95 lbs
    incline concentration curls: 3 sets of 10 w/ 20 lb dumbbells (slllllllow)
    hammer curls: dropset to max w/ 40 lb dumbbells, to 35's, 30's, 25's, 20's, 15's

    25 decline upper ab crunches
    25 knee raises
    2 sets of 30 sec planks
    2 sets of 30 sec side planks

    Forgot my ON whey at home, so I had to drink a Cookies and Cream Muscle Milk....not bad a'tall

    Also, for those of you Xtend users (Sean), how many scoops per day do you take? From what I've gathered on the BB forums, there is an old formula and a new formula and the new formula is more potent, resulting in a need for fewer scoops per day. After I run out of ON BCAA's, I'm gonna order the Xtend, solely due to the amazing taste and higher amount of BCAA's per serving. Anyway, how many scoops do you take per day? I've seen that the standard protocol is 2-3 scoops intra-workout at a minimum and you can add scoops between meals from there. Being a skeptic tightwad, I'll probably stick to using 2 scoops intra and leave it at that
